"Situated in the middle of the historic village of Emsworth, on the border of Hampshire and West Sussex, Meadow Court enjoys easy access to the seafront and open countryside.

There are 19 apartments; seven with double bedrooms and 12 with single bedrooms. There is also a two-bedroom house. All properties have double-glazing along with their own bathroom and kitchen. Meadow Court is in an excellent location, with shops, GPs’ surgery and transport links all within walking distance." Show less

Main Facts

Retirement housing
Tenure(s): Rent (social landlord)
20 flats, houses. Built in 1987. Sizes 1 bedroom, 2 bedroom.
Visiting management staff (Duty Manager for emergencies 24/7), Non-resident management staff (part time) and Careline alarm service
Stair lift(s), Lounge, Laundry, Garden, Conservatory
Access to site easy. Distances: bus stop 100 yards; shop 100 yards; post office 100 yards; town centre 100 yards; GP 50 yards.
Regular Social activities include: coffee mornings and quizzes, organised by tenants. New residents accepted from 60 years of age. Both cats & dogs generally accepted, but not to be replaced (subject to pets policy).
Housing Authority: Havant
Social Care Authority: Hampshire

Availability

Many council and housing association lettings in this area are made through a 'Choice Based Lettings' system called Hampshire Home Choice. See how to register and then bid for properties at: https://www.hampshirehomechoice.org.uk/
